What causes most drain blockages in Runcorn's older properties?
Runcorn's Victorian and Edwardian properties commonly suffer from clay pipe deterioration, root ingress from mature trees, and joint failures due to ground settlement. We regularly clear blockages caused by collapsed pipe sections in areas like Runcorn Old Town, while modern estates in WA7 typically experience issues with inappropriate waste disposal. The mix of clay and concrete drainage systems across different housing eras requires specialized local knowledge.

Which water company should I contact about drainage issues in Runcorn?
United Utilities manages water and sewerage services throughout Runcorn, Frodsham, Knutsford, Lymm, and Warrington. However, property owners remain responsible for private drainage systems up to the boundary connection point. We work regularly with United Utilities on boundary disputes and can advise whether your drainage issue falls under their responsibility or requires private contractor attention.
Why do drains in the Runcorn Shopping City area block so frequently?
The high-density commercial area around Runcorn Shopping City experiences frequent blockages due to increased footfall, food waste from restaurants, and aging infrastructure from the town's development era. Grease accumulation from food outlets and excessive tissue disposal in public facilities create particular challenges.
